Segway Ninebot ES2 Folding Electric Kick Scooter

Image used with permission by copyright holder

The ES2 is Segway’s midrange scooter in its Ninebot line, with a better range and higher top speeds. You’ll see a range of about 15 miles with typical use with the ES2, and its top speed is 15 mph — which makes it a perfect option for urban commutes. The scooter folds together for easy transport when not in use, and, with a weight of just under 28 pounds, you can pick it up and carry it. Front and rear wheel shock absorbers provide a comfortable ride and anti-lock brakes provide dependable braking. A companion mobile app is included.

Segway Ninebot ES4 Folding Electric Offroad Scooter


Segway’s ES4 model adds some enhanced functionality and more durability over the ES2. This scooter’s top speed is nearly 19 mph, and it has nearly twice the range of the ES2 at 28 miles. Another improvement is the better front and rear shock absorbers with both electrical and mechanical brakes, offering a much smoother and safer ride even at high speeds. Even with the added functionality, it is still foldable just like Segway’s other scooters.
